Sugar Scarcity in Egypt Leads to 275% Price Hike: Minister Vows Resolution

Egypt faces a severe sugar shortage leading to a staggering 275 percent price hike per kilogram, prompting Supply Minister Ali Al-Moselhi to issue a public apology and assure citizens of a resolution by December 15. After veggies, is Sugar going to be the next inflationary pain?

The Indian Sugar Mill Association has denied recent reports of an impending sugar export ban by the government, calling them premature assumptions. India has already prohibited the export of non-basmati white rice and imposed a 40% export duty on onions to prioritize domestic consumers and stabilize prices. If a ban on sugar exports does occur from October onwards, it could impact global trade prices.
